Common Mistakes in Writing KRAs & How AI Can Help You Fix Them
Key Result Areas (KRAs) are essential for defining job responsibilities and ensuring that employees focus on tasks that contribute to organizational success. However, many professionals struggle to write effective KRAs, leading to unclear expectations and poor performance evaluation. In this blog post, we will explore common mistakes in writing KRAs and how AI-powered assistants can help professionals craft precise and impactful KRAs.
Common Mistakes in Writing KRAs
1. Lack of Clarity and Specificity
Many KRAs are written in vague terms, making it difficult to measure success. For example: ❌ “Improve customer satisfaction.” ✅ “Increase customer satisfaction scores from 75% to 85% by the end of Q3 through improved service response time.”
2. Not Aligning with Organizational Goals
KRAs should support the broader objectives of the organization. A common mistake is writing KRAs that focus on individual tasks without linking them to company priorities. ❌ “Complete 10 reports per month.” ✅ “Generate 10 monthly reports to analyze market trends, aiding in strategic decision-making.”
3. Overloading KRAs with Too Many Responsibilities
A KRA should focus on key responsibilities rather than listing every task. Too many KRAs can lead to confusion and an unfocused approach. ❌ “Manage sales, marketing, client support, and recruitment processes.” ✅ “Lead sales and marketing strategies to increase revenue by 20% in Q4.”
4. Not Making KRAs Measurable
KRAs should be quantifiable to track performance effectively. Without clear metrics, it’s challenging to assess success. ❌ “Ensure efficient project execution.” ✅ “Complete 90% of projects within the allocated budget and deadline.”
5. Ignoring the SMART Framework
KRAs should follow the SMART criteria—Specific, Measurable, Achievable, Relevant, and Time-bound. Many professionals write KRAs that are too broad or unrealistic.
